Subject: DR Drill — FD Leak Hunt Affects Plugin Sandbox

Dear plugin authors,

During Thursday's disaster-recovery drill for the Mossvale runtime, we will also trace leaked file descriptors in the plugin sandbox. Please ensure your plugins close sockets and temp files explicitly, as the drill harness counts every open handle. If your test environment locks during the drill, unseal it using the recovery phrase provided below.

vault phrase of kawep-bajog = novath-normir-istwyn-druok-zorok-eliok-novmir-quenvan-gilys

### Action item: Harrowfield gateway buffering

During the outage, the Harrowfield telemetry gateway dropped readings from roughly forty tractors because its in-memory buffer had no overflow policy. Owner for the fix is the Fieldwire team: add disk-backed spill, cap retention at six hours, and alert when the buffer exceeds half capacity. Target is two sprints out. Progress will be reported at this sync until closed. Design notes, capacity math, and the review checklist are being tracked on the internal page:

runbook for yahop-tajep: https://jenkins.olvarqstack.internal/settings

**Ticket: Vault locked during blue-green cutover of Tallygrove billing worker**

For the weekly sync: during Thursday's blue-green deploy, the green fleet of the Tallygrove billing worker came up healthy, but traffic cutover stalled because the Coffervault secrets store auto-locked after the node pool recycled. Blue is still serving, so billing is unaffected, but we cannot complete the cutover or roll forward fixes until the vault is reopened. Unlocking it from the Marrowfield bastion requires the recovery passphrase recorded below.

strongbox words: oliael-gilax-lamael

// Client setup for SquatWatch, the typo-squatting package scanner.
// Runs pre-release against the Corvid registry mirror; blocks the
// release if a lookalike package name is flagged. Scanner calls go
// through the internal verdict API and require a service key.
// Release manager owns rotation. Current key for the verdict API below.

API key for bageg-kajef: vxb2-ss